Just purchased a 60's Rogers set and I'm trying to tell what year

these might be? 109447, 108760, 108378, and 108740. any help

would be appreciated. Thank you.

From rogersfreek

These are the numbers on the tags--all Dayton...

If all the tags are Dayton, then you are looking at around 1967-68.

13967 is a Speckled Gray Dayton era drum... 68 and later.... Cleveland tag on Speckled Drum... puts it at the end of the Dayton era. There are a few drums with this unique characteristic. Internal fasteners will be hex on this one.
